/// Information identifying an ACP client or agent implementation.
pub(all) struct Implementation {
  name : String
  title : ProtocolNullable[String]
  version : String
  meta : ProtocolNullable[Json]
} derive(Eq, Debug)

///|
/// An empty object used as a capability support marker.
///
/// The marker is distinct from an omitted or null capability.  `_meta` is the
/// only extension accepted by the wire schema; all other fields are rejected.
pub(all) struct CapabilityMarker {
  meta : ProtocolNullable[Json]
} derive(Eq, Debug)

///|
/// Client file-system capabilities.  Read and write are independent gates.
pub(all) struct ClientFileSystemCapabilities {
  read_text_file : ProtocolNullable[Bool]
  write_text_file : ProtocolNullable[Bool]
  meta : ProtocolNullable[Json]
} derive(Eq, Debug)

///|
/// Client elicitation modes.  An empty outer object supports neither mode.
pub(all) struct ClientElicitationCapabilities {
  form : ProtocolNullable[CapabilityMarker]
  url : ProtocolNullable[CapabilityMarker]
  meta : ProtocolNullable[Json]
} derive(Eq, Debug)

///|
/// Client-side config-option capabilities.
pub(all) struct ClientConfigOptionCapabilities {
  boolean : ProtocolNullable[CapabilityMarker]
  meta : ProtocolNullable[Json]
} derive(Eq, Debug)

///|
/// Client authentication capabilities (upstream unstable `auth` field): which
/// authentication method types the client can handle. Decoded so editors that
/// advertise it do not fail initialization.
pub(all) struct ClientAuthCapabilities {
  terminal : ProtocolNullable[Bool]
  meta : ProtocolNullable[Json]
} derive(Eq, Debug)

///|
/// Client session capabilities advertised during initialization.
pub(all) struct ClientSessionCapabilities {
  config_options : ProtocolNullable[ClientConfigOptionCapabilities]
  meta : ProtocolNullable[Json]
} derive(Eq, Debug)

///|
/// Capabilities advertised by the Client.
pub(all) struct ClientCapabilities {
  fs : ProtocolNullable[ClientFileSystemCapabilities]
  terminal : ProtocolNullable[Bool]
  elicitation : ProtocolNullable[ClientElicitationCapabilities]
  session : ProtocolNullable[ClientSessionCapabilities]
  /// Upstream unstable field: the client can receive plan session updates.
  plan : ProtocolNullable[CapabilityMarker]
  /// Upstream unstable field; see `ClientAuthCapabilities`.
  auth : ProtocolNullable[ClientAuthCapabilities]
  meta : ProtocolNullable[Json]
} derive(Eq, Debug)

///|
/// Agent prompt content capabilities.
pub(all) struct AgentPromptCapabilities {
  image : ProtocolNullable[Bool]
  audio : ProtocolNullable[Bool]
  embedded_context : ProtocolNullable[Bool]
  meta : ProtocolNullable[Json]
} derive(Eq, Debug)

///|
/// MCP transports supported by the Agent.
pub(all) struct AgentMcpCapabilities {
  http : ProtocolNullable[Bool]
  sse : ProtocolNullable[Bool]
  meta : ProtocolNullable[Json]
} derive(Eq, Debug)

///|
/// Agent authentication capabilities.
pub(all) struct AgentAuthCapabilities {
  logout : ProtocolNullable[CapabilityMarker]
  meta : ProtocolNullable[Json]
} derive(Eq, Debug)

///|
/// Optional Agent session methods and workspace-root support.
pub(all) struct AgentSessionCapabilities {
  list : ProtocolNullable[CapabilityMarker]
  delete : ProtocolNullable[CapabilityMarker]
  resume_capability : ProtocolNullable[CapabilityMarker]
  close : ProtocolNullable[CapabilityMarker]
  additional_directories : ProtocolNullable[CapabilityMarker]
  meta : ProtocolNullable[Json]
} derive(Eq, Debug)

///|
/// Capabilities advertised by the Agent.
pub(all) struct AgentCapabilities {
  load_session : ProtocolNullable[Bool]
  prompt_capabilities : ProtocolNullable[AgentPromptCapabilities]
  mcp_capabilities : ProtocolNullable[AgentMcpCapabilities]
  auth : ProtocolNullable[AgentAuthCapabilities]
  session_capabilities : ProtocolNullable[AgentSessionCapabilities]
  meta : ProtocolNullable[Json]
} derive(Eq, Debug)

///|
/// Initialize request parameters sent by a Client.
pub(all) struct InitializeParams {
  protocol_version : Int
  client_capabilities : ProtocolNullable[ClientCapabilities]
  client_info : ProtocolNullable[Implementation]
  meta : ProtocolNullable[Json]
} derive(Eq, Debug)

///|
/// Initialize response returned by an Agent.
pub(all) struct InitializeResult {
  protocol_version : Int
  agent_capabilities : ProtocolNullable[AgentCapabilities]
  auth_methods : ProtocolNullable[Array[AuthMethod]]
  agent_info : ProtocolNullable[Implementation]
  meta : ProtocolNullable[Json]
} derive(Eq, Debug)

///|
/// One authentication method advertised by an Agent.
pub(all) struct AuthMethod {
  id : String
  name : String
  description : ProtocolNullable[String]
  meta : ProtocolNullable[Json]
} derive(Eq, Debug)

///|
/// Authenticate request parameters.
pub(all) struct AuthenticateParams {
  method_id : String
  meta : ProtocolNullable[Json]
} derive(Eq, Debug)

///|
/// Authenticate response.  It carries only optional protocol metadata.
pub(all) struct AuthenticateResult {
  meta : ProtocolNullable[Json]
} derive(Eq, Debug)

///|
/// Logout request parameters.
pub(all) struct LogoutParams {
  meta : ProtocolNullable[Json]
} derive(Eq, Debug)

///|
/// Logout response.
pub(all) struct LogoutResult {
  meta : ProtocolNullable[Json]
} derive(Eq, Debug)

/// Decode a capability marker object.
pub fn capability_marker_from_json(
  value : Json,
  path? : String = "capability",
) -> CapabilityMarker raise ProtocolDecodeError {
  let fields = protocol_require_object(value, path~)
  protocol_reject_unknown(fields, ["_meta"], prefix=path)
  let meta = protocol_meta(fields, path=path + "._meta")
  { meta, }
}

///|
/// Encode a capability marker object.
pub fn capability_marker_to_json(
  value : CapabilityMarker,
) -> Json raise ProtocolDecodeError {
  let fields : Map[String, Json] = Map([])
  protocol_put_meta(fields, value.meta)
  Json::object(fields)
}

///|
/// Decode implementation information.
pub fn implementation_from_json(
  value : Json,
  path? : String = "implementation",
) -> Implementation raise ProtocolDecodeError {
  let fields = protocol_require_object(value, path~)
  protocol_reject_unknown(
    fields,
    ["_meta", "name", "title", "version"],
    prefix=path,
  )
  let name = init_decode_non_empty_string(
    protocol_required(fields, "name", path=path + ".name"),
    path=path + ".name",
  )
  let title = protocol_nullable_string(fields, "title", path=path + ".title")
  let version = init_decode_non_empty_string(
    protocol_required(fields, "version", path=path + ".version"),
    path=path + ".version",
  )
  let meta = protocol_meta(fields, path=path + "._meta")
  { name, title, version, meta }
}

///|
/// Encode implementation information.
pub fn implementation_to_json(
  value : Implementation,
) -> Json raise ProtocolDecodeError {
  let fields : Map[String, Json] = Map([])
  fields["name"] = Json::string(value.name)
  init_put_nullable(fields, "title", value.title, value => Json::string(value))
  fields["version"] = Json::string(value.version)
  protocol_put_meta(fields, value.meta)
  Json::object(fields)
}
